DOMESTIC TRAGEDY.

MURDER, SUICIDE, AND INSANITY. By Telcfjraph—Press Association—Copyright. Berlin, July ;1. Tho trial of Erau Weber (formerly Frail von Schoenbeck), charged with having instigated her lover, Captain von Goeben, to murder her husband, Major von Schocnbcck, of the Allonstein garriBon, has been abandoned. The woman, after collapsing several times in court, was removed to an asylum, and she has now been dcclarod to bo totally insane. Captain von Goeben, it will be remembered, committed suicide wliilo in prison.
